Knowing the significance of remote patient monitoring Data monitoring involves a range of sensors and devices that constantly record patient data, which includes vital indicators such as blood pressure as well as heart rate and oxygen saturation levels as well as glucose levels and many more. Furthermore, RPM can capture data regarding the adherence to medication, levels of activity as well as sleep patterns and signs through mobile applications, wearable devices and monitors for homes. The continuous stream of information provides a complete picture of the health of a patient and allows for the early identification of any deviations from the baseline and proactive intervention.

Interpreting RPM Data

The process of establishing baselines

healthcare professionals start by setting baseline parameters for every patient based on his or her medical history, demographics and severity of the condition. Any deviation from these baselines could be a sign of health problems or treatment inefficacy.

Analyzing Trends

remote patient monitoring information is analyzed over time in order to determine patterns and trends that may be indicative of deterioration or improvement in the patient’s condition. These trends could reveal gradual fluctuations or spikes in sudden intensity that need immediate attention.

Contextual Understanding

Understanding RPM data requires a contextual understanding that takes into consideration aspects like symptoms reported by patients as well as recent interventions or lifestyle changes, as well as external influences like the environment or stressors.

Acting Upon RPM Data

Early Intervention

One of the main advantages that comes from RPM is its capacity to aid in early intervention. EHR system professionals are able to detect subtle changes in the patient’s data which indicate health decline and act quickly to avoid the risk of hospitalization or complications.

Individualized care plans

RPM information allows for the personalization of care plans according to particular patient’s needs and response to treatments. Healthcare professionals are able to adjust dosages for medications, lifestyle guidelines and follow-up schedules that are tailored to each patient’s specific health profile.

The Telehealth Consultations

RPM data serves as an important context for the telehealth consultation, which allows healthcare professionals to engage in data-driven conversations with patients regarding their health as well as treatment adherence and self-management strategies.

Care coordination

RPM promotes seamless care coordination between multidisciplinary teams of healthcare professionals. Clinicians can share in real-time their patient information and collaborate on treatment decisions and maintain continuity of care in various care settings.

Empowering the patient

Interpreting RPM data is about teaching patients about the significance of their health indicators and encouraging them to actively engage in self-monitoring as well as self-management. Engagement by patients improves the adherence to treatment and results.

Challenges and Considerations

Data overload

huge quantity of information produced by the RPM system could overburden health personnel, making it difficult to decide how to handle and respond to pertinent clinical information effectively.

The accuracy and dependability of the data Healthcare professionals need to assess the reliability and accuracy of RPM information, taking into consideration the factors like calibration of the device as well as signal interference and compliance of patients with protocols for data collection.

Integration with Electronic Health Records (EHRs)

Integration of seamless RPM data with EHRs improves accessibility and ease of use for health professionals. However, issues with interoperability between various systems are an obstacle to effective data exchange.

The Reimbursement and Regulatory Landscape

The regulatory frameworks and reimbursement policies affect the acceptance and viability of RPM initiatives. Healthcare professionals must stay abreast of changing regulations and reimbursement strategies to make the most effective use of RPM in their clinical practice.
